Cause analysis and preventive measures of the sticking steel on oxygen lance of 90t combined blown converter in laiwu steel

  • Oxygen lance is an important equipment on combined blown converter. It is common that during the smelting process in converter, there is sticking steel on the oxygen lance. The main factors that lead to sticking steel on oxygen lance of 90t combined blown converter in Laiwu Steel was analyzed,searched the preventive measures from oxygen lance position control, slopping control, basicity of slag, etc. Through measures such as controlling the splash at low temperature and high temperature, adopting high and low lance position, and low basicity refining, achieved the target of overall process slugging and prevented the slag turning excessively wet or dry, made the slag to keep a proper basicity and good mobility. The bottom height was also well controlled, the liquid level was measured in time to obtain the lance position. In this way, reduced the number of sticking steel on oxygen lance, increased the life of oxygen lance, and speeded up production efficiency.
